seabass - 8/18/2012 10:45 PM

I have a 2008 Ranger trailer with oil hubs as well. I have never been so confused about maintenance in my life. Every person I talk to says something different.

In the Ranger literature that came with the boat it says to change the oil every 3 years. Some guys say you should do the bearings and/or oil every year. Some say you can go years and 20,000 miles with no problem. Some say those hubs suck, and you should change them to grease.

I can't figure those things out at all. I'd love for someone to sort the whole thing out.


I bet you could go the 20,000 miles with no problems. I do mine every year (maybe 10k), for the piece of mind. I mainly do the service just to check the hub tightness, not so much because I think the oil needs to be changed. Like I said, it only takes a couple of hours for all 4 in my garage, and it's completely worth it to me... but to each their own.

The cool hubs only get filled 1/2 way... hope this helps.
